Facebook
WanderboatGet the most of Wanderboat by installing our new mobile app.Get the app
photo-1
place imageLearn more insights from Wanderboat AI
outdoor
adventure
family friendly

Malampuzha Dam is the second largest dam and reservoirs in Kerala, located near Palakkad, in the state of Kerala in South India, built post independence by the then Madras state.

Description

Malampuzha Dam is the second largest dam and reservoirs in Kerala, located near Palakkad, in the state of Kerala in South India, built post independence by the then Madras state.

boat

Get the iOS app

Get the most of Wanderboat by installing our new mobile app

Get the appContinue to site
Wanderboat Cover